    Okay, simple rule of thumb:

    Unless you have government contracts or paranoid clients who absolutely cannot abide by you having your emails hosted elsewhere, go with hosted exchange. Managing and maintaining the health of an exchange server will dominate your IT resources compared to everything else, trust me. Also, Hosted Exchange will keep the biggest backdoors, namely OWA and ActiveSync, from running inside your local environment.

    People may suggest you go with the professional paid-for gMail service; I will stand opposed to that simply because I can speak to the shittiness of sharing appointments with people in other environments. Almost all big business uses Exchange, or something that has no problems working with exchange calendar invites.

    We run Exchange 2010 on site for ~45 users. We've run Exchange since SBS 2000, and then standalone 2003, skipping 2007. We maintain Software Assurance on our Exchange licensing. I can't speak for hosted, but I enjoy having the Exchange server on-site, having control over the server, having access to regular backups to restore long lost emails, etc. My biggest concerns about hosted would be regarding backups and accessing long since deleted emails.

    That said, 2010 is a beast. We have it running in a VM (Hyper-V) on its own physical server. We could probably run more VMs on the server, but we don't need to at the moment. If we did that, Exchange would need its own isolated disk array (as it has now by default), and I would probably keep it assigned the 14G of RAM it gets now, and add more for the additional VMs. The RAM might be more than it needs, but it doesn't hurt.

    All our mail comes in through AppRiver (third party spam/virus filtering), and the Exchange server only accepts mail from their servers.

    We run into some quirks trying to use Outlook 2003 w/ Exchange 2010, but its manageable once you implement a couple fixes. Outlook 2007 and 2010 behave much better.

    (edit: We have a couple Cisco ASA's and redundant internet connections. We used to do Dell servers until they burned us with a shitty PE 2850 file and backup server, which would just lockup and they were reluctant to work with us. We've since switched to HP servers and I can't complain.)

    I should add that we run a second Hyper-V host server that runs 3 VMs off a single RAID5 array (DC, file, and Citrix.) In hindsight, I might have split the Citrix server off on its own RAID1 disk array (and I may still end up doing that next year.) Both host servers run off their own dedicated RAID1 array, while the VMs run off RAID5 arrays.

    We run 2 hosts on site for redundancy. If one fails, we can at least restore the VM instances onto the other physical server and be up and running.

    Exchange 2010 will require a 2008 DC, but you'd be covered with SBS 2008.

    When picking a server we would need to know how much you guys are forecasted to grow in lets say the next five years, your current server room what are its power and cooling capabilities, do you have a server rack. Do you require redundancy?


    The growth forecast will give you an idea what you will need and might need to have for expansion.

    For HP the current generation of servers are the proliant G7s if you dont have a rack then you will be looking at an ML class tower, if you have a rack then DL class.

    The G7s are still fairly new so they are working through some bugs with firmware but that tends to happen pretty damn quick with HP as well the firmware update process for HP servers is easy peasy.

    There is a variety of different models but since the G6 series HP has been moving the servers to more of a Virtualization friendly machine, with more DIMM slots better Bus architecture and partnerships with VMware to make sure ESX runs nicely on the gear. As well power consumption has improved alot so your electrical bill will be lower.

    As well for servers, you should be buying extended or enhanced warranty, HP servers come with a base 3 year warranty. onsite parts and labour but usually a next business day response next available tech deliverable. Most companies I work with usually will buy 24x7 4hour response (for either 3 4 or 5 years)

    What that does is allows you to get same day parts (90% of the time, even HP has stocking issues from time to time) a tech will come onsite within 4 hours and you can make that call 24 hours a day 7 days a week. There is more to that but that is the gist. Really depends on how critical the server. There is other options for support as well but i'll leave that for now. Oh also where you are located would effect speed of response.. if you are in the middle of nowhere, and nowhere near a hub site it will take longer to get to than being in cities.

    before you start thinking your closet can handle a rack, measure how deep your closet goes.

    MOST 1U-2U servers are much, MUCH deeper than you think.

    Scalability plays a huge part in not only amount of users, but amount of data and requirements of the programs too. Do you foresee the applications needs expanding? I can assume your data will, but it'll be a while before you'll need to worry about that being even a remote issue.

    If, for instance, you want everyone using RDP to the server, you'll want more memory and processing power. If this is just a file server? You can be much more lax about the requirements.
